 Technical Specifications

  • Number of Tubes
  • 4
  • Main principle
  • Superheterodyne (common); ZF/IF 455 kHz
  • Tuned circuits
  • 6 AM circuit(s)
  • Wave bands
  • Broadcast only (MW).
  • Power type and voltage
  • Storage and/or dry batteries / 90/1,5 Volt
  • Loudspeaker
  • Permanent Magnet Dynamic (PDyn) Loudspeaker (moving coil) / Ø 6 inch = 15.2 cm
  • Material
  • Wooden case
  • from Radiomuseum.org
  • Model: 289-T - Sentinel Radio Corp., Evanston
  • Shape
  • Tablemodel, with any shape - general.
  • Dimensions (WHD)
  • 17.25 x 11.25 x 10.625 inch / 438 x 286 x 270 mm
  • Notes
  • 90V bat =+B 1.5V bat =A (filament) A Sentinel Folder for season 1947/48 shows the following models together: 285, 286, 289, 296, 298, 302, 305, 309, 313, 314, 315 and 316 in different colors, for instant suffix "I" for Ivory and "W" for Walnut.
